The Science Behind Triple Rainbows

Understanding the triple rainbow meaning requires a basic grasp of the science behind rainbows. A rainbow forms when sunlight interacts with water droplets in the atmosphere, causing refraction, reflection, and dispersion of light. In the case of a triple rainbow, the process becomes more complex.

Each arc of a triple rainbow is created through multiple internal reflections within the water droplets. While a primary rainbow involves one internal reflection, and a secondary rainbow involves two, a tertiary (third) rainbow requires three internal reflections. This makes triple rainbows exceptionally rare and difficult to observe.

How Triple Rainbows Form

The formation of a triple rainbow involves intricate interactions between sunlight and water droplets. When light enters a water droplet, it bends and reflects multiple times before exiting. In the case of a triple rainbow, light undergoes three internal reflections within the droplets, creating a tertiary arc.

One of the key reasons triple rainbows are so rare is that the tertiary arc is often faint and positioned opposite the sun, making it difficult to see against the bright sky. Observers need specific conditions, including a dark background and optimal lighting, to spot this phenomenon.

Biblical Interpretations of Triple Rainbows

In the Bible, rainbows hold significant meaning as a covenant between God and humanity. After the Great Flood, God placed a rainbow in the sky as a promise that He would never again destroy the Earth with water. While the Bible doesn't specifically mention triple rainbows, their rarity and complexity might be interpreted as an amplified divine message.

Some theologians suggest that triple rainbows could represent the Holy Trinity—Father, Son, and Holy Spirit—manifesting in nature. This interpretation aligns with the biblical symbolism of rainbows as signs of God's covenant and presence.

Scriptural References to Rainbows

Key biblical references to rainbows include:

  • Genesis 9:13-17: God's covenant with Noah
  • Ezekiel 1:28: Vision of God's glory resembling a rainbow
  • Revelation 4:3: Throne of God surrounded by a rainbow

Famous Myths About Rainbows

  • Greek mythology: Iris, the goddess of rainbows, serves as a messenger between gods and mortals
  • Norse mythology: Bifrost Bridge connects Midgard (Earth) to Asgard (home of the gods)
  • Australian Aboriginal mythology: Rainbows represent the Rainbow Serpent, a creator deity
